Incidence and consequences of systemic arterial thrombotic events in COVID-19 patients

Insights

Systemic arterial thrombotic events occurred in 1% of hospitalized COVID-19 patients, including acute coronary syndrome, cerebrovascular events, and limb thrombosis. The high mortality rate underscores the need for careful monitoring and management of these severe complications.

Background:

  • COVID-19 is associated with a high incidence of venous thrombotic events.
  • Arterial thrombotic events in COVID-19 patients are less understood, with limited data on their incidence and outcomes.

Purpose of the Study:

  • To determine the incidence and consequences of systemic arterial thrombotic events in hospitalized COVID-19 patients.
  • To investigate the mechanisms underlying arterial thrombosis in the context of COVID-19.

Main Methods:

  • Retrospective review of electronic medical records of 2115 COVID-19 patients treated from February 1st to April 21st, 2020.
  • Analysis of patient characteristics, treatment, and outcomes, focusing on systemic arterial thrombotic events.

Main Results:

  • Fourteen hospitalized COVID-19 patients (1% incidence) experienced systemic arterial thrombotic events.
  • Events included acute coronary syndrome (3 patients), cerebrovascular events (8 patients), and infrapopliteal limb thrombosis (3 patients).
  • The in-hospital mortality rate for patients with arterial events was 28.6%.

Conclusions:

  • Systemic arterial thrombotic events are a significant complication in hospitalized COVID-19 patients, associated with high mortality.
  • Arterial plaque destabilization does not appear to be a primary mechanism; further research is needed for targeted preventive strategies.
